+21622886281
Micro:bit Moteur

Commander un moteur à courant continu avec Micro:bit

But de ce tutoriel:

Dans ce tutoriel on va commander un moteur à courant continu par les deux boutons A et B de la carte micro:bit:

1- Lorsqu’on appuie sur le bouton A, le moteur tourne
2- Lorsqu’on appuie sur le bouton B, le moteur s’arrête.

Composants nécessaires

carte micro:bit

La carte Micro:bit est une carte de développement électronique de petite taille conçue pour l’apprentissage de la programmation et de l’électronique. Il est destiné aux élèves de l’école primaire et du collège et peut être utilisé pour créer des projets de robotique, de domotique et de développement de matériel électronique.

La carte Micro:bit mesure environ 5 cm x 4 cm et est dotée de plusieurs ports et connecteurs pour connecter des capteurs, des actionneurs et d’autres dispositifs électroniques. Elle comprend également un afficheur LED de 5 x 5, un haut-parleur, un accéléromètre et un gyroscope, ainsi qu’une connexion Bluetooth.

La carte Micro:bit peut être programmé en utilisant le langage de programmation Python ou en utilisant des blocs de programmation via un logiciel en ligne comme Microsoft MakeCode. Il est alimenté par une batterie ou par un câble USB et peut être utilisé en tant que dispositif autonome ou connecté à un ordinateur ou à un autre système de contrôle.

La carte Micro:bit est un outil pratique pour les éducateurs et les développeurs qui souhaitent enseigner la programmation et l’électronique de manière interactive et ludique.

deux cartes d’extension GPIO

Une carte GPIO (General Purpose Input/Output) est un type de carte qui permet de connecter des appareils externes à un ordinateur ou à un microcontrôleur. Elle possède généralement une série de broches qui peuvent être utilisées pour envoyer et recevoir des signaux numériques et analogiques, ainsi que pour fournir de l’énergie à des appareils externes.

Les cartes GPIO sont souvent utilisées dans les projets de robotique, de domotique et de développement de logiciels, car elles permettent de connecter des capteurs, des actionneurs et d’autres appareils électroniques à un ordinateur ou à un microcontrôleur. Elles peuvent être utilisées pour contrôler et surveiller des systèmes, pour collecter et traiter des données, ou pour développer des applications de commande et de contrôle.

Moteur à courant continu 5V

Un moteur à courant continu (CC) de 5V est un type de moteur électrique qui utilise un courant électrique continu de 5V pour produire un mouvement rotatif. Les moteurs à courant continu de 5V sont généralement utilisés dans des projets de programmation et de robotique, car ils sont compatibles avec de nombreux microcontrôleurs et cartes de développement, tels que Arduino, qui fonctionnent à des tensions de 5V.

relais

Le relais est est un dispositif électrique qui peut être utilisé pour commander des circuits électriques à l’aide d’un signal électrique de commande.

Le relais est souvent utilisé dans les projets de robotique et de domotique pour contrôler des appareils électriques, tels que des moteurs, des pompes à eau, des lumières et des chauffe-eau. Il peut être utilisé avec une carte Arduino ou tout autre microcontrôleur en utilisant des fils électriques et des connecteurs adaptés.

des fils de connexion

Les fils de connexion sont des fils électriques utilisés pour connecter des composants électroniques. Il existe deux types de fils de connexion: les fils de connexion mâle-mâle et les fils de connexion mâle-femelle. Les fils de connexion mâle-mâle sont utilisés pour connecter des composants qui ont tous deux des broches mâles, tandis que les fils de connexion mâle-femelle sont utilisés pour connecter des composants avec une broche mâle et une broche femelle.

Les fils de connexion sont généralement fabriqués en cuivre ou en alliage de cuivre et sont revêtus d’un isolant en plastique pour protéger les fils électriques et empêcher les courts-circuits. Ils sont disponibles dans une variété de couleurs pour aider à identifier et organiser les différents fils dans un circuit.

Plaque d’essai

Une plaque d’essai est un type de carte de développement électronique qui permet aux développeurs de tester et de prototyper facilement des circuits électroniques. Elles sont souvent utilisées par les développeurs pour tester rapidement des idées et des conceptions avant de les intégrer à un projet plus important ou de les intégrer dans une carte de développement plus permanente.

Montage

Quant au montage, on peut connecter

 Pour le relais:

  • la broche S  à la broche P0 de la carte Micro:bit
  • la broche (+)  à la broche 3.3V de la carte Micro:bit
  • la broche (-) à la GND de la carte Micro:bit
  • la broche ON à une énergie de 3V-5V

Pour le moteur:

  • la première borne à la broche COM du relais
  • la deuxième borne à la borne GND de la carte Micro:bit

Les méthodes de montage sont nombreuses et en voilà des exemples :

Montage (1)

Montage (2)

Programme makecode

Voici le programme makecode qui permet de contrôler un moteur à courant continu par les bouton A et B de la carte Micro:bit.




18 commentaires

Destrock 360 22-05-2323

Mes sincères salutations distinguées pour votre travail - Destrock

Ben Ahmed Hanene 19-12-2222

merci, merci infiniment, un site agréable

Pablo 28-11-2222

Al hamdullilah

Ezra 11-06-2222

Great site. Lots of helpful information here. I am sending it to a few friends ans also sharing in delicious. And obviously, thank you to your effort!

RobertAvert 20-03-2222

I congratulate, a brilliant idea and it is duly

Caitlyn 19-03-2222

What's up Dear, are you truly visiting this website daily, if so then you will definitely take good knowledge.

AlbertRig 07-03-2222

Prompt, whom I can ask?

ChesterEdifs 13-02-2222

What do you mean?

ChesterEdifs 23-01-2222

Yes well you! Stop!

Chloe 28-12-2121

Wow, wonderful blog layout! How long have you been blogging for? you make blogging look easy. The overall look of your website is wonderful, as well as the content!

Dominick 14-12-2121

wonderful post, very informative.

Jacquie 11-12-2121

Thanks for sharing your thoughts about website. Regards

AlbertRig 30-10-2121

Rather the helpful information

ChesterEdifs 28-10-2121

I hope, you will come to the correct decision.

AnthonyDiaps 28-10-2121

I congratulate, a brilliant idea

AndrewAnaro 27-10-2121

I think, that you are not right. I am assured. I suggest it to discuss.

Innorasasp 11-05-2121

I think, that you commit an error. Let's discuss it. Write to me in PM, we will communicate.

Med Ali 12-05-2121

tell me what mistake ?


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Scroll to Top